  • Patent number: 5734569
    Abstract: A computer interface board for electronic automotive vehicle service equipment systems is adapted for installation into a non-dedicated, general purpose computer to serve as the central processor for the automotive service system or as a component of multiple systems, while enabling the computer to be also available for other applications. The interface board provides microprocessors for controlling various data receiving and transmitting functions through multiple ports between the computer and instruments integral to the vehicle service system.

  • Patent number: 5519488
    Abstract: A wheel alignment apparatus comprising eight sensors for measuring the toe angles of the wheels of a vehicle and a computer for calculating toe angle information from any six companion sensors and for comparing the toe angle information calculated using the six sensors with the toe angle information calculated using at least the remaining two sensors to determine if the wheel alignment apparatus is in calibration.
